Compliance with GDPR

When using or acquiring a Norway email list, GDPR compliance is non-negotiable. Norway, although not an EU member, adheres to the General Data Protection Regulation through its participation in the European Economic Area (EEA). This means:

  • You must obtain explicit consent from individuals to send marketing emails.

  • You must clearly inform recipients about how their data will be used.

  • You must provide a way to unsubscribe easily.

  • Purchased lists must come with proof of compliance and permission.

Failing to comply can result in severe penalties and damage to your brand’s reputation.

Best Practices for Email Marketing in Norway

To maximize the effectiveness of your Norway email list, follow these best practices:

1. Localize Your Content

Norwegian consumers appreciate communication in their native language. While many speak English, crafting your email in Norwegian shows respect for the local culture and increases engagement.

2. Segment Your Audience

Use the data in your email list to segment recipients based on interests, job roles, industry, or behavior. Personalized emails perform better and reduce the risk of being marked as spam.

3. Provide Value

Whether it's a discount, educational content, or a helpful tip, ensure that every email delivers value. Avoid being overly promotional in every message.

4. Use a Reputable ESP

Choose a reliable email service provider (ESP) that supports GDPR compliance, offers high deliverability, and allows for list segmentation and analytics.

5. A/B Test Your Campaigns

Optimize your campaigns by testing subject lines, content, visuals, and sending times. Use analytics to track open rates, CTRs (click-through rates), and conversions.
